About 2-[4-[2-[3-[[4-(4,5-dimethyl-1,3-thiazol-2-yl)pyrimidin-2-yl]amino]-5-(trifluoromethyl)phenoxy]ethyl]piperazin-1-yl]ethanol

2-[4-[2-[3-[[4-(4,5-dimethyl-1,3-thiazol-2-yl)pyrimidin-2-yl]amino]-5-(trifluoromethyl)phenoxy]ethyl]piperazin-1-yl]ethanol (PubChem CID 58974719) has the molecular formula C24H29F3N6O2S and a molecular weight of 522.60 g/mol. Its IUPAC name is 2-[4-[2-[3-[[4-(4,5-dimethyl-1,3-thiazol-2-yl)pyrimidin-2-yl]amino]-5-(trifluoromethyl)phenoxy]ethyl]piperazin-1-yl]ethanol.
